Have you ever wondered whether it was important to drink organic green tea or not.
Recently, scientists have published several studies, and we learned a lot about the unhealthy side effects of pesticides, which can result in cancer, birth defects, miscarriages, and serious damage to the brain and other organs.
When you think that pesticides kill insects with toxic products before they damage crops of vegetation, don't you think that it is possible that those same toxins can also harm humans when exposed to them.
It is senseless to drink green tea for its cancer-fighting properties and other health benefits if that same tea contains high levels of deadly chemicals that actually cause cancer and other illnesses.
It should be noted that if the package you want to buy doesn't specifically put forward that it's organic, you shouldn't assume that it's loaded with pesticides - but the possibility is certainly there.
Organic green tea is certified to be grown without the use of pesticides and other harmful chemicals.
Buying organic products can cost more - but maybe not as much as you think! For instance, I was on my local supermarket's website to look for the difference in cost between regular and organic green tea.
I compared a few different brands and I was pleasantly surprised when I realized that on average the organic ones cost just a few cents more than the regular ones.
Don't you think that safeguarding your health is well worth those few extra cents.
A few of the premium organic brands were more expensive, as much as a couple of dollars more per box of tea bags.
Still affordable for most people! However, if you decide not to spend the extra money, you might consider buying loose tea rather than tea bags.
You will be able to prepare 40 to 75 cups of tea with a 3-ounce bag of loose tea because you can use the leaves more than once but no more than three times, unlike tea bags that you will discard after making one cup of tea.
You want another affordable alternative.
Get organic green tea in capsules; a 100-count bottle is usually around $10.
In conclusion, you just read that organic green tea is without a doubt safer and better for you, and it can be inexpensive.
